Description

Public Joint Stock Company Raspadskaya,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the mining of coking coal. Its flagship asset is the Raspadskaya Mine. The company also holds various coal assets located in the Kemerovo region, including mines, open pits, and washing plants. In addition, it is involved in managing, coal processing, and trading activities. The company was founded in 1973 and is based in Mezhdurechensk, Russia. Public Joint Stock Company Raspadskaya operates as a subsidiary of EVRAZ plc.
